Length of a room(l) = 1 m
Breadth of a room(b) = 0.5 m
Height of a room(h) = 0.75 m
The length of the longest rod is the diagonal of the room.
So, We have to find the diagonal of the cuboid.
Diagonal of a cuboid = √ (l)² + (b)² + (h)²
Diagonal of a cuboid = √ (1)² + (0.5)² + (0.75)²
Diagonal of a cuboid = √ 1+ 0.25 + 0.5625
Diagonal of a cuboid = √ 1.8125
Diagonal of a cuboid = 1.346 m
Hence , The length of the longest rod can be put in a room is 1.346 m.
